Backflushing: How often should I backflush? You can backflush as often as you like with plain water, every time you make coffee if you like, it won't hurt a thing. Backflushing with detergent is a different story. The frequency that you should |
Backflushing: Should I backflush my machine? If your espresso machine has a three-way solenoid valve, then yes, you should be backflushing your machine. |
Backflushing: What happens if I backflush too often? If you have a machine with an lever action E61 group, the detergent will remove all the oils and the lever will be more difficult to move up and down. It may also start to squeak. |
